- Summary:
- Christopher Laird talks to comedian and commentator Dennis Hall about TATT (Theatre Arts Technical Team) in the 70s, about the home he grew up in, his father, the classics teacher and story teller,the influences as a child. The influence of james Lee Wah on Ralph Maraj, Errol Sitahal, Tony Hall, Devindra Dookie. Talks about the beginning of Cultural Sprangalang, the way he plays with language and invents language. The relationship between Sprangalang and Dennis Hall, about comedy and direct observation, He talks about multiculturalism. His vision for the society, the meaning of Independence, Keywords: Horace James, Beryl McBurnie, Trevor MacDonald, Scofield Pilgrim, James Lee Wah, Torrance Mohammed, Poitique.
